Associating actors without network.

This commit is contained in:
2020-05-13 02:56:20 +02:00
parent 5a82e769c7
commit 6040a3f41f
53 changed files with 245 additions and 533 deletions

View File

@@ -214,11 +214,13 @@ async function storeReleases(releases) {
const releasesWithId = attachReleaseIds([].concat(uniqueReleases, duplicateReleases), [].concat(storedReleaseEntries, duplicateReleaseEntries));
await Promise.all([
associateActors(releasesWithId),
associateActors(releasesWithId, batchId),
associateReleaseTags(releasesWithId),
associateReleaseMedia(releasesWithId),
]);
// media is more error-prone, associate separately
await associateReleaseMedia(releasesWithId);
logger.info(`Stored ${storedReleaseEntries.length} releases`);
await updateReleasesSearch(releasesWithId.map(release => release.id));